nav not reading dvd map
 
i have a 2004 m3 and i just downloaded the 2009.1 high version for my mk4 system. the filename was 'bmw_navi_2009.1" file size was 4.07gb and was in .mdf .mds format.

i used imgburn at 1x speed on memorex dvd+r media. i am currently running v31 as well with the M splash screen and female british voice (do i need to upgrade to v32?).

now is there something i need to do to 'load' the dvd map into the car? i know there was a special procedure for loading firmware. all i get is 'incorrect dvd/map"

KiwiJochen 03-04-2009 02:31 AM

Incorrect = map format / data is wrong.

Cannot read = weak laser

ccfj1 06-04-2009 10:58 AM

Then it won't work properly as the drive won't know its a nav map disc.

unzip the file (if it's been zipped up), run imgburn, and open the .iso, or .mds, or .bin with imgburn and then put a blank dvd in the drive and then write at a speed supported by the blank.

rubin 06-12-2009 07:38 AM

when you are downloading 1 or more files, then you must extract them into a new folder.
then post here the complete name of new file incl. extension. Then we can help easier.
When youŽll extract your downloaded files twice youŽll extract the files from the includes files of image. That coult bee your problem and your owned created DVD didnŽt have the right name (NAV_DV...) and so on...

A look into the DB folder can show which DVD youŽve downloaded:
DB_0 feat DB_1 iss a DVD High Version.
eu.abc, eu.aff, .... = Prof-Version
